I have replaced my MD7A with a Beta 14. The installation instructions tell me I should have an exhaust with "high-rise injection bend". So I bought the high rise exhaust, but now the aft engine compartment panel cannot be installed. The exhaust gets in the way. The MD7A had no high-rise exhaust, and I do have a very high goose neck in the exhaust hose, almost to the very top of the transom.So, Beta owners (and anyone else): do YOU have a high-rise exhaust pipe? Do I really need one, since the exhaust hose has the very high goose neck?I hope I don't need one, as I would like to keep the Beta enclosed like the MD7A was. Not only to make it quieter, but easier to create ventilation and keep the engine heat from filling the entire stern of the vessel.

Thanks, Groundhog. Sorry I didn't respond for so long, I didn't get the usual notification that someone had replied. Did you have to modify (or eliminate?) the aft engine cover to allow for the high rise pipe?From what I'm seeing from Beta Marine, and from where I believe the waterline would be in the engine compartment, I most definitely DO need the high-rise elbow! And even with it, I can never get to the recommended height of 12" (30cm) from the waterline to the bottom of the pipe at the high rise. By my best guess, I get 5.5" (14cm). In order to get the recommended 12", the exhaust pipe would come up through the cockpit floor!! Beta also says I need "a drop of about 9" (23cm) from the exit of the exhaust elbow to the inlet of the waterlock muffler." Mine appears to be about 3". With a different style muffler I MIGHT increase that to 6".Sigh ...I would probably be in full-blown panic over this, except that I KNOW the original MD7A had an even lower exhaust. More research to be done.

I would LOVE to see any pics of your exhaust. Or anything else about your boat that you want to show off!Everything I'm reading (from Beta and elsewhere) insists that you must have a MINIMUM of 12" vertical clearance from the waterline to the bottom of the exhaust elbow. But this is simply not possible in an Albin Vega. I have exactly 5". If I built a custom elbow, I MIGHT be able to achieve 6.5-7". Not worth it, IMHO.The rationale is that a big following sea can (and often will) drive enough water into the exhaust to overcome the muffler, and force water into the engine. I wonder if the very high gooseneck in the exhaust hose at the transom is how Albin dealt with this issue. Because I have never heard of any Vega getting water into the engine through the exhaust.
